Indholdsfortegnelse:

Fjernstyret hjemmeprogram med hukommelsesfunktion: 4 trin
Fjernstyret hjemmeprogram med hukommelsesfunktion: 4 trin

Video: Fjernstyret hjemmeprogram med hukommelsesfunktion: 4 trin

Video: Fjernstyret hjemmeprogram med hukommelsesfunktion: 4 trin
Video: Jeg er hjemme fra hospitalet.. 2024, Juli
Anonim
Fjernstyret hjemmeprogram med hukommelsesfunktion
Fjernstyret hjemmeprogram med hukommelsesfunktion

ved at bruge dette kredsløb kan vi styre 4 relæer ved hjælp af ir -fjernbetjening og ved at bruge eeprom -funktionen husker den den sidste tilstand af relæer, selv under strømtab

Trin 1: Saml alle nødvendige komponenter

Saml alle nødvendige komponenter
Saml alle nødvendige komponenter
Saml alle nødvendige komponenter
Saml alle nødvendige komponenter
Saml alle nødvendige komponenter
Saml alle nødvendige komponenter

Lad os ikke spilde tid og samle alle nødvendige komponenter til dette projekt, de nødvendige komponenter følger, 1) ATMEGA8-U (Eller en lignende mikrokontroller fungerer) x1

2) uln2003 (eller uln2803) x1

3) 16mhz krystal x1

4) 22p keramisk kondensator x2

5) 104p keramisk kondensator x1

6) 12v spdt relæ x4

7) 10k smt modstand x10 (0805 pakke)

8) 1N4148 smt diode x4

9) 1000mfd 16v kondensator x1

10) 220mft 10v kondensator x1

11) 7805 lineær spændingsregulator med hwat vask x1

12) tsop1938 ir -modtager (eller lignende fungerer fint) x1

13) han/hun -header (optonalt)

14) db107 bro ensretter

15) skrueterminal x6

16) 10k modstand x1

17) 220 til 12v nedtransformator (500MA eller større) x1

18) IR fjernbetjening (usb kit fjernbetjening) x1

Trin 2: DET ER SOLGTID

DET ER SOLGTID
DET ER SOLGTID

du kan bestille en prototype pcb ved hjælp af den medfølgende garber -fil nedenfor, eller du kan indbygget i et perf board ved hjælp af givet skematisk, hvis du vil bygge det i prototype board, så brug billedreferencen, også selvom du også kan referere med skematisk, Bemærk: på grund af designfejl er en kondensatorpolaritet forkert i fodaftrykket, tjek det før lodning, ellers eksploderer det sikkert. Dette kredsløb bruger on -chip eeprom til at huske den sidste tilstand af relæ under strømsvigt, så vi kan ikke bruge arduinoen nulstil pin for at nulstille relæerne, så tilslut en nulstillingskontakt mellem arduino digital pin 4 og vcc 5v, det nulstiller alt relæ, lignende handling kan udføres ved hjælp af IR -fjernbetjeningsknappen, Bemærk: fodsprænet, jeg brugte til relædriveren, er uln2803, men jeg bruger uln2003, så du skal lave loddet jumper mellem pin8 og pin9, og pin17 og pin18, eller du kan bare bruge uln2803,

Trin 3: PROGRAMMERINGSTID

PROGRAMMERINGSTID
PROGRAMMERINGSTID

jeg tror, du allerede har bootloader brændt, hvis ikke kan du finde tutorial i youtube, Du kan bruge en usb til uart -konverter til at programmere chippen, eller bare bytte denne ic med en fungerende arduino, vælg den korrekte chiptype (i dette tilfælde atmega 8), kan du bruge atmega168 eller 328.

og uploade den givne kode,, og færdig, det bruger en almindelig usb -fjernbetjening, der findes i elektronikbutikken, men du kan ændre den givne kode for at bruge en anden fjernbetjening,

Anbefalede: